Output 528feeb6c91459ca3473bf752379008b1bbdc017ce497267af97a1677de0b10c:1

value
8246000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4b876179572a83e554bc089111d6d0ad58e48d2 OP_EQUAL
address
ADHdhisSLKU6Hizd7oYeBZAgy3MHyGt5o6
transaction
528feeb6c91459ca3473bf752379008b1bbdc017ce497267af97a1677de0b10c